Как мне скомпилировать формат наркоман?


9

Не ppa:hakermania/format-junkieработает, по крайней мере, для меня, возможно ли скомпилировать формат наркоман в 11.10? Если так, то как?

Это список файлов, которые у меня есть:

about.cpp                   error_logs.h          main.cpp
about.h                     error_logs.ui         mainwindow.cpp
about.ui                    formatjunkie.pro      mainwindow.h
audio_video_properties.cpp  glob.h                mainwindow.ui
audio_video_properties.h    icons.qrc             Pictures
audio_video_properties.ui   image_properties.cpp  preferences.cpp
data                        image_properties.h    preferences.h
error_logs.cpp              image_properties.ui   preferences.ui

Ответы:


6

(Я хакермания)

Формат Junkie Официальный PPA теперь находится по адресу: https://launchpad.net/~format-junkie-team/+archive/release, и доступные версии предназначены только для 12.04 и 12.10, поэтому, если они не работают для вас, то вы потребуется скомпилировать исходный код для вашей системы (извините за это, но мы не можем добавить поддержку для последних 5 выпусков Ubuntu, это будет гораздо больше работы для нас в каждом из выпусков). Компиляция формата Junkie с имеющимися у вас файлами должна быть такой простой, как:

qmake formatjunkie.pro
make

но убедитесь, что у вас есть все зависимости сборки (проверьте файл, debian/controlрасположенный в .debian.tar.gzархиве).


привет, hakermania, спасибо за ваш ответ, после установки зависимостей я получаю эту ошибку: uic: ошибка в строке 129, столбец 29: неожиданная тема атрибута uic: ошибка в строке 394, столбец 34: неожиданная тема атрибута
celord

Вы должны использовать другую U сер I nterface C ompiler , чем у меня. Мой 4.8.1 (найден с uic -v). Эта ошибка вызвана предыдущими версиями UIC. Вы можете редактировать файлы .ui и удалить все iconset themeзаписи. Это должно работать.
Hytromo

Спасибо, это скомпилировано, без значков, но скомпилировано
Celord

1
Рад знать. Теперь вы должны знать, что, не обновляя свою систему хотя бы раз в год, вы не сможете так легко использовать новейшее программное обеспечение.
Hytromo
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.